The Problem: High Energy Bills & Inefficient Pool Pumps

Traditional pool pump systems are notorious for consuming excessive energy, often working non-stop regardless of actual pool needs. When you’re running a conventional, fixed-schedule pump, you end up with:

  • Excess energy consumption: Standard pool pumps can run 8–12 hours a day, drawing between 1.5 and 2.7 kilowatts continuously.
  • Peak demand surcharges: During hot summer days, your pool is running alongside air conditioning systems, creating energy spikes that cost more per kilowatt-hour.
  • Wear and tear: Constant full-speed operation accelerates equipment wear, reducing its lifespan and increasing maintenance costs.

Without intelligent controls, your pool often becomes a major drain on your electricity budget – sometimes accounting for up to 20% of your total home energy use. In today’s environment, if you’re not maximizing efficiency, you’re essentially leaving money on the table.

How Smart Pool Pumps Optimize Energy Use

Smart pool pumps operate on a completely different principle compared to older models:

  • Variable Speed Operation: Instead of a single speed setting, the pump adjusts its motor speed to match actual filtration needs—running slower during off-peak periods and ramping up when heavy circulation is necessary.
  • Data-Driven Scheduling: By learning your pool usage patterns and household energy consumption, the system automatically sets optimal pump times. This includes taking advantage of off-peak electricity hours and aligning operation with peak solar generation.
  • Remote Control and Monitoring: With smartphone integration, you can control your pump from anywhere, monitor water quality, pressure, and temperature, and receive alerts when maintenance is necessary.
  • Intelligent Integration: The smart pump synchronizes with other components in your Residential Energy System With Smart Pool Pump, such as solar panels and battery storage, ensuring you use self-generated renewable power as much as possible.

These advanced features not only reduce energy consumption—often by 30% to 50% on pool-related bills—but also extend the life of your pump, ensuring your investment continues to pay dividends over the years.

Integration With the Home Energy Management System

One of the key advantages of the Residential Energy System With Smart Pool Pump is its seamless integration with your home energy management system. This ensures power distribution is efficient and coordinated. Here’s a breakdown of the benefits:

  • Solar Panel Coordination: Your system can align pool pump operation with peak solar generation. For example, on sunny afternoons when your solar panels produce excess energy, your pump runs optimally using clean, renewable power.
  • Battery Storage Synergy: Excess solar energy is stored in batteries, which can later power the pump during high-demand periods – reducing reliance on grid electricity.
  • Grid-Smart Operation: Many systems incorporate time-of-use pricing data from utility companies, adjusting pump activity during periods of expensive electricity rates.

These coordinated actions not only improve efficiency but also contribute to significant cost savings over time.

By the Numbers: Estimated Costs and Carbon Footprint Reduction

For those who appreciate data, here’s a technical breakdown:

  • Initial Installation Cost: A smart pool pump system typically ranges between $800 and $2,000 installed. A complete Residential Energy System With Smart Pool Pump (including solar panels and battery storage) may cost between $15,000 and $50,000 before federal incentives and tax credits.
  • ROI Timeline: Most installations pay for themselves within three to five years through energy bill savings and incentive programs.
  • Energy Savings: System-wide energy consumption can drop by 40% to 60% annually when optimizing pump operation with renewable energy use.
  • Carbon Footprint Reduction: Efficient operation can reduce carbon emissions significantly. By using less grid electricity generated from fossil fuels, a typical installation reduces greenhouse gas emissions by multiple tons over its lifetime.

Installation and Setup: Connecting Your Smart Pool Pump to Your Home Energy System

Setting up a Residential Energy System With Smart Pool Pump may seem complex, but breaking it down into clear, manageable steps can simplify the process. Here’s a technical yet practical guide to help you set up your system:

Preparing Your Installation Space

Adequate preparation is key. I recommend the following checklist:

  • Location Assessment: Choose a dry, ventilated spot near your pool equipment to ensure longevity and safety.
  • Electrical Requirements: Verify that a dedicated power circuit is available. If modifications are needed, consider hiring a licensed electrician.
  • Distance Measurements: Measure distances from your pool, the pump location, and your home’s electrical panel to plan cable routing and integration logistics.

Connecting Your Smart Pool Pump to Power and Wi-Fi

The setup involves both electrical and wireless integration:

  • Electrical Connection: Securely connect your pump to its dedicated circuit. Ensure the voltage and amperage meet the pump’s requirements.
  • Wi-Fi Setup: Download the manufacturer’s mobile app and connect the pump to your home’s Wi-Fi network. This connection enables remote monitoring and control, which is essential for dynamic energy management.

Integrating the Pump with Your Home Energy Management System

Integration with your home system is where you fully harness the efficiency gains:

  • Pairing Process: Access your energy management system’s integration portal, select your smart pool pump from the device list, and enter the pairing code provided by the system.
  • Scheduling: Configure the pump’s operating schedule. Set it to run during periods of low electricity rates or when solar panels generate excess power.
  • Monitoring: Use the app to track energy consumption, check for alerts, and adjust settings as needed.

Testing and Troubleshooting

Once installed, conducting a thorough test is critical:

  • Manual Start: Use the app to start the pump and verify that water circulation meets expected levels.
  • Dashboard Verification: Confirm that your home energy management system shows accurate energy usage and operational data.
  • Ongoing Monitoring: For a few days after installation, monitor the system to ensure there are no connectivity issues. If any irregularities are detected, restart devices and double-check pairing protocols.
